👀 SPOILER-FREE SUMMARY

A comedic breather episode that swaps the usual tension for slapstick and charm. Three mischievous monkey sprites arrive to cause trouble, and the resulting chaos plays more for laughs than stakes. Inuyasha bears the brunt of the comedy, with Kagome, Miroku, Sango, and Shippo all getting their moments as the group navigates a village problem rooted in misunderstanding rather than malice. The pacing is deliberately relaxed—this is InuYasha in hangout mode, letting character dynamics carry the entertainment rather than action set pieces. Expect themes of cooperation and communication over brute force. If you enjoy the cast bouncing off each other in low-pressure situations, this delivers. It's a palate cleanser, not filler—canon content that simply chooses levity over intensity for a single episode.

📍 ARC CONTEXT

Arriving just past the halfway mark of InuYasha's 167-episode run, Episode 88 functions as a deliberate tonal cooldown after Episode 87's emotionally heavy focus on Kikyo's solitary journey. It provides a lighthearted buffer before Episode 89 shifts gears into more personal character territory with Kagome falling ill and the romantic dynamics between her and Inuyasha taking center stage. This is a classic InuYasha pattern—threading comedic interludes between heavier emotional and action beats to keep the long-running series from burning out its audience.
